Common Window Issues in Aylesbury
Property owners in back door Aylesbury frequently come across a variety of window problems, from small repairs to significant replacements. Here are a few of the most common issues:
- Cracked or Broken Glass: This is one of the most regular issues, typically triggered by accidental impacts or serious weather conditions.
- Dripping Windows: Water leakages around windows can lead to moisture, mold, and damage to the surrounding walls and frames.
- Sticky or Hard to Open/Close Windows: Over time, windows can become tough to run due to use and tear, warping, or build-up of dirt.
- Drafty Windows: Gaps in the window seals can trigger drafts, resulting in energy loss and discomfort.
- Harmed or Rotten Frames: Wooden frames are particularly vulnerable to rot and decay, which can compromise the structural stability of the window.
- Condensation: Moisture accumulation in between double-glazed windows can suggest an unsuccessful seal, reducing the window's insulating properties.

Frequently Asked Questions About Window Repairs in Aylesbury
Q: How much does window repair expense in Aylesbury?
- A: The expense of window repair can vary depending upon the extent of the damage and the kind of window. Minor repairs, such as changing a little pane of glass, can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150. More complex repairs, like changing a frame or a double-glazed unit, can range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 or more.
Q: Can I repair a double glazing aylesbury-glazed window myself?
- A: While some small repairs can be done DIY, such as changing a single pane, repairing a double glazing quote in aylesbury-glazed unit is generally a job for specialists. The process includes getting rid of the old unit, cleaning up the frame, and setting up a brand-new unit, which requires specialized tools and skills.
Q: How long does a window repair typically take?
- A: The period of a window repair depends on the complexity of the problem. Easy repairs can be completed in a couple of hours, while more extensive repairs or replacements may take a day or two.
Q: Are window repairs covered by home insurance coverage?
- A: Many home insurance coverage cover window repairs if the damage was triggered by a covered event, such as a storm or a burglary. However, it's important to examine your policy and contact your insurance coverage company to validate coverage.
Q: What can I do to prevent future window problems?
- A: Regular maintenance can assist prevent future window concerns. This consists of cleaning the windows, checking and tightening hardware, and sealing any gaps or cracks. Furthermore, think about upgrading to energy-efficient windows if your existing ones are old or ineffective.
Tips for Maintaining Your Windows
To ensure your windows last longer and function better, here are some upkeep tips:
- Regular Cleaning: Clean your windows at least two times a year to remove dirt and particles that can build up and cause damage.
- Examine Seals: Check the seals around your windows for signs of wear and tear. Replace any broken seals to prevent drafts and leaks.
- Oil Moving Parts: Lubricate the hinges and locks of your windows to keep them operating efficiently.
- Cut Surrounding Plants: Keep trees and shrubs cut to avoid branches from damaging your windows.
- Screen for Signs of Rot: If you have wood frames, frequently inspect them for signs of rot and treat them with a wood preservative as needed.
